What Do Reptiles Eat?

Reptiles have very specific dietary requirements, depending on the type of reptile. Different types of reptiles may be omnivorous, carnivorous, or herbivorous, so it is important to research what type of food your reptile needs. Some reptiles may need a combination of fresh fruits and vegetables, insects, and other proteins.

Insects are a very important part of the diet of most carnivorous reptile species. Smaller reptiles may need tiny insects like crickets, mealworms, and waxworms, while larger animals may need larger hard-bodied insects like grasshoppers and locusts. Most of these insects should be gut-loaded so that they provide the best nutrition for your reptile.

Herbivorous reptiles may need a diet of fresh fruits and vegetables, with some live vegetation for them to eat. Greens are important, such as dandelion leaves, endive, and collard greens. Fresh fruits and vegetables can also give your pet reptile the vitamins and minerals that they need.

Creating a Balanced Diet

When creating a diet for your pet reptile, it is important to ensure that they get a balance of proteins, fats, carbohydrates, vitamins, and minerals. All of these nutrients are essential for a healthy reptile.

Protein is an important nutrient for reptiles, as it provides energy and helps build muscle mass. Protein can also help with the growth and development of the reptile. It is important to make sure that the animal is getting enough protein, but not too much. Many insect species are a great source of protein, and some vegetables and fresh fruits also contain proteins.

Fats are also important for the health of the reptile, as they provide essential fatty acids that are not found in other sources of food. Look for foods that contain Omega-3 and Omega-6 fatty acids, as these are important for proper brain and nerve development. Insects, such as crickets and grasshoppers, provide a good source of fats.

Carbohydrates are important for energy and can also provide fiber for the reptile. Vegetables and fruits are a great source of carbohydrates, and it is important to make sure that the reptile is eating a variety of different types of carbohydrates.

Vitamins and minerals are important for the overall health of the reptile, and they can be found in many different types of food.
